ro ke是什么?如何正确使用?
作者:佚名|分类:游戏资讯|浏览:366|发布时间:2026-01-24 22:05:17
ro ke是什么?如何正确使用?
一、ro ke简介
ro ke,全称为“Role-based Key”,是一种基于角色的权限控制技术。它通过为不同的角色分配不同的权限,实现对系统资源的有效管理和保护。ro ke广泛应用于企业级应用、网站、移动应用等领域,旨在提高系统的安全性、稳定性和易用性。
二、ro ke的工作原理
ro ke的核心思想是将用户划分为不同的角色,并为每个角色分配相应的权限。当用户访问系统资源时,系统会根据用户的角色和权限进行判断,决定是否允许访问。以下是ro ke的工作原理:
1. 用户注册:用户在系统中注册账号,填写相关信息。
2. 角色定义:管理员根据业务需求,定义不同的角色,并为每个角色分配相应的权限。
3. 用户分配角色:管理员将用户分配到相应的角色,用户即可获得该角色的权限。
4. 权限控制:用户访问系统资源时,系统会根据用户的角色和权限进行判断,决定是否允许访问。
三、ro ke的正确使用方法
1. 角色定义
(1)明确业务需求:在定义角色之前,要明确业务需求,确保角色与业务紧密相关。
(2)合理划分角色:根据业务需求,将用户划分为不同的角色,如管理员、普通用户、访客等。
(3)分配权限:为每个角色分配相应的权限,确保角色权限与业务需求相匹配。
2. 用户分配角色
(1)用户注册:用户在系统中注册账号,填写相关信息。
(2)角色分配:管理员根据业务需求,将用户分配到相应的角色。
3. 权限控制
(1)访问控制:系统根据用户的角色和权限,控制用户对系统资源的访问。
(2)日志记录:系统记录用户访问系统资源的操作日志,便于审计和追踪。
(3)权限变更:管理员根据业务需求,对用户角色和权限进行变更。
四、ro ke的优势
1. 提高安全性:通过角色权限控制,降低系统被非法访问的风险。
2. 提高稳定性:合理划分角色和分配权限,降低系统出现安全漏洞的概率。
3. 提高易用性:用户只需关注自己的角色和权限,无需了解系统复杂的安全设置。
4. 降低维护成本:通过角色权限控制,简化系统安全设置,降低维护成本。
五、相关问答
1. 问题:ro ke与传统的权限控制方法有何区别?
答案:ro ke基于角色进行权限控制,而传统的权限控制方法通常基于用户进行控制。ro ke更加灵活,便于管理。
2. 问题:如何确保ro ke的有效实施?
答案:确保ro ke有效实施的关键在于:
(1)明确业务需求,合理划分角色。
(2)为每个角色分配相应的权限。
(3)定期对角色和权限进行审核和调整。
3. 问题:ro ke是否适用于所有系统?
答案:ro ke适用于需要权限控制的企业级应用、网站、移动应用等系统。但对于一些简单的个人应用,ro ke可能过于复杂。
4. 问题:如何处理角色权限冲突?
答案:当出现角色权限冲突时,可以采取以下措施:
(1)重新审视角色定义,确保角色权限与业务需求相匹配。
(2)调整角色权限,确保权限之间不冲突。
(3)咨询专业人士,寻求解决方案。